FishAmerica Featured on The Outdoor Channel’s Focus Outdoors
Focus Outdoors

Thanks to a generous donation from Plano Molding Company, the FishAmerica Foundation was featured on an episode of Focus Outdoors on Friday, May 9th at 7:30 pm (EST) on The Outdoor Channel. The show will be re-aired on The Outdoor Channel this summer.

The episode will feature a FishAmerica-funded project in Florida that is restoring fisheries habitat and water quality - the Coastal Conservation Association of Florida's mangrove and salt marsh restoration project in the Indian River Lagoon. The FishAmerica-funded project is part of FishAmerica's partnership with the NOAA Restoration Center.
